Humanitas 2001 Chardonnay (Edna Valley)

This is the “expensive” one on my list, but all net proceeds are donated to charity. In Latin, “humanitas” means “philanthropy,” and winery founder Judd Wallenbrock has made giving back through fine wine his mission. A fragrant, melony front gives way to vanilla and spice overtones. It fans out to reveal hints of orange, lychee, grapefruit and lemon flavors, and finishes with moderate length.
